More office workers takestand againstsitting
Mark Ramirez, a senior executive atAOL, could work in the cushiest leather chair, if he wanted.
No,thanks.Heprefers tostandmost ofthe dayata deskraisedabove stomachlevel.
Ivegot my knees bent, Ifeel totallyalive,he said.It feelsmore naturaltostand.
In the past few years,standing has become the new sitting for 10percent ofAOLemployees at the
firmsVirginia campus, part of a standing ovation among accountants, programmers, telemarketers
andotheroffice workersacrossthe nation.
GeekDesk, a California firm that sells $800 desks raised by electric motors, says sales will triple
thisyear.
Standers give various reasons for taking to their feet: It makes them feel more focused, prevents
drowsiness, makes them feel like a general even if they just push paper.(Former defense secretary
DonaldRumsfeld works standing up.So does novelistPhilip Roth.)
But unknown to them, a debate is percolating among ergonomics experts and public-health
researchersabout whetheralloffice workersshould beencouraged tostand—tosave lives.
Doctors point to surprising new research showing higher rates of diabetes, obesity, heart disease
and even mortality among people who sit for long stretches. A study earlier this year in the
American Journal of Epidemiology showed that among 123,000 adults followed over 14 years,
those who satmore than sixhours a day were atleast 18percent more likely to die during the time
periodstudied thanthose who satless thanthreehours aday.
Every rock we turn over when it comes to sitting is stunning, said Marc Hamilton, a leading
researcher on inactivity physiology at the Pennington Biomedical Research Center in Louisiana.
Sitting is hazardous. Its dangerous. We are on the cusp of a major revolution. He calls sitting
the newsmoking.
Not so fast, other experts say.Standing too much at work will cause more long-term back injuries.
Incidencesofvaricose veinsamongwomen will increase.The heartwill have topump more.
